The IESG has approved the following document: - 'Use of VAPID in JMAP WebPush' (draft-ietf-jmap-webpush-vapid-10.txt) as Proposed Standard
This document is the product of the JSON Mail Access Protocol Working Group. The IESG contact persons are Murray Kucherawy and Orie Steele. A URL of this Internet-Draft is: https://datatracker.ietf.org/doc/draft-ietf-jmap-webpush-vapid/ Technical Summary This document defines a method for JMAP servers to advertise their capability to authenticate WebPush notifications using the Voluntary Application Server Identification protocol. Working Group Summary JMAP is a small working group, there's wide consensus that this is a good idea and quite a few people were vocal in the discussion. There was one issue that caused a delay and repeat working-group-last-call however it was resolved to the satisfaction of all. Document Quality All users of JMAP push either have or will have to implement this, as browsers are requiring it. The related working group (webpush) has concluded, however this document has been discussed with one of the authors of the related document (rfc8292). No particular directorate reviews are required or outstanding. Personnel The Document Shepherd for this document is Bron Gondwana.
